Transaction d5657140e1c04b3c2c25b416dfd30783e270ce903229a033870d4a1bd21611bd

2 Input
1 Outputs
  • d5657140e1c04b3c2c25b416dfd30783e270ce903229a033870d4a1bd21611bd:0
  • value  520000
    address  3NXpnRd2FTGpQC8mmsadgH8hXyAVvh8kyA